The Food History of Zekreet Rock Formations, Dukhan, Qatar

The arid expanse surrounding the Zekreet Rock Formations, with its captivating mushroom-like structures and limestone cliffs, may not initially evoke images of culinary abundance. However, the nearby town of Dukhan and the broader Qatari cuisine it is part of have a rich food heritage shaped by the sea, the desert, and a blend of Middle Eastern and Bedouin culinary traditions.

Historically, the inhabitants of the Qatari peninsula relied on simple yet nutritious dishes that could be prepared in the harsh desert environment. Fresh seafood from the Persian Gulf, dates from the local palm trees, and various grains formed the backbone of the culinary landscape. Over time, as trade routes expanded and expatriates arrived, Qatari cuisine began to incorporate diverse flavors and ingredients, transforming into the multifaceted food culture that exists today.

Top 10 Must-Try Food Dishes in Zekreet Rock Formations, Dukhan, Qatar

  1. Thareed (Non-Veg) - This is a traditional Qatari stew made with succulent chicken or lamb, layered with bread, and vegetables. It is a hearty and deeply satisfying dish perfect for replenishing energy after a day of exploring.
  2. Machboos (Non-Veg) - Often considered the national dish of Qatar, it is a fragrant rice dish seasoned with spices and cooked with either chicken, lamb, or seafood.
  3. Madrouba (Non-Veg) - A comfort food staple, madrouba is a rice dish that’s slowly cooked to a porridge-like consistency with chicken, spices, and yogurt.
  4. Samak Mashwi (Non-Veg) - A tribute to Dukhan's coastal proximity, this dish involves grilling fresh fish marinated in aromatic spices.
  5. Warak Enab (Veg) - These are vine leaves stuffed with a mixture of rice, tomato, and parsley, offering a refreshing vegetarian option.
  6. Tabouleh (Veg) - A Lebanese salad that's gained popularity across Qatar, it's a refreshing mix of parsley, mint, tomatoes, and bulgur, seasoned with lemon juice and olive oil.
  7. Falafel (Veg) - These deep-fried chickpea balls are a Middle Eastern classic and available at many eateries in and around Zekreet.
  8. Baba Ganoush (Veg) - Smoky, creamy, and delightfully tangy, this eggplant dip is a must-try for vegetarians and is often enjoyed with flatbread.
  9. Kousa Mahshi (Veg) - Zucchini stuffed with a spiced mix of rice and then steamed or baked, this dish is both flavorful and satisfying.
  10. Fatteh (Veg/Non-Veg Options) - This Levantine dish consists of pieces of flatbread topped with chickpeas, garlic, and yogurt, and it can come in variations featuring eggplant or meat.
